Position Overview:
We are seeking a Manager, Finance Systems & Analytics to help modernize how Finance plans, reports, and generates insights. This role sits at the intersection of FP&A, Accounting, Data, and Technology and will play a central role in automating recurring finance processes, building and governing executive-ready Power BI solutions, and helping evaluate, implement, and administer an enterprise FP&A planning platform.
This is a hands-on, high-ownership individual contributor role for someone who can move comfortably between finance discussions and technical solution design. The ideal candidate understands core finance and accounting principles and processes, and can translate them into scalable, secure, and well-governed data, reporting, and planning solutions. You will partner closely with Accounting, Operations, IT, and Data/Engineering teams to build dashboard solutions and improve speed, accuracy, control, and decision support across Finance.
Our current environment includes SAP, SAC, Snowflake, Power BI, several WMS systems, and others, along with the broader Microsoft ecosystem. We also intend for a FP&A planning tool platform to be implemented with assistance and administration from this role.

Position Duties:
Automate and improve core FP&A processes
- Identify, prioritize, and automate manual work across key FP&A cycles, including monthly forecast, weekly trend reporting, annual budget, month-end close, and variance analysis.
- Help design automated repeatable workflows with reconciliations, controls, exception handling, and clear documentation to improve speed, accuracy, and auditability.
- Build finance-ready datasets and business logic that tie back to the system-of-record financials and support consistent definitions across Finance.
Own Finance BI and semantic models in Power BI
- Design, build, and maintain executive-ready dashboards and self-service reporting for Finance and business partners, including P&L reporting, profitability, headcount, and KPI scorecards.
- Develop and govern Power BI semantic models, DAX measures, Power Query transformations, and standard finance metrics.
- Optimize model design, refresh performance, usability, workspace structure, and role-based security / row-level security.
- Establish standards for documentation, deployment, testing, access, and support to create a trusted finance reporting environment.
Lead finance data design, integration, and analytics enablement
- Partner with IT, Data Engineering, and centralized analytics teams to define source data, transformation logic, model structures, and delivery plans.
- Translate finance and business needs into technical requirements, user stories, acceptance criteria, and test plans.
- Use SQL and Snowflake to support data transformation, validation, reconciliation, and analytics-ready structures.
- Help connect financial and operational data into reporting and planning workflows, with a focus on data quality, traceability, and scalability.
Lead planning platform selection, implementation, and administration
- Partner with FP&A and Operations leadership to define requirements, evaluate vendors, assess demos, and recommend a planning/scenario platform such as Anaplan, OneStream, Adaptive, Planful, Pigment, or similar.
- Serve as Finance's product owner during implementation, including dimensional design, hierarchies, workflows, calculations, scenario modeling, dashboards, integrations, testing/UAT, training, and go-live readiness.
- After implementation, administer the platform, manage access and security, coordinate enhancements, monitor performance, and drive adoption and continuous improvement.
Build strong governance, controls, and documentation
- Establish governance across reporting and planning solutions, including access controls, segregation of duties, auditability, change control, release management, data lineage, and documentation.
- Ensure Finance outputs are explainable, consistently defined, and traceable from source data through final dashboard or planning output.
- Create and maintain runbooks, user guides, metric definitions, training materials, and support processes that enable reliable, scalable operations.
